Hallowell High-Capacity Reinforced Bolted Die Shelving | 2,000 to 2,800 lbs Per Shelf

Hallowell high-capacity reinforced bolted shelving is designed for the heaviest industrial storage applications, die storage, tooling, heavy maintenance parts, and oversized components. All units are 84" high, with 5 adjustable shelves in 1" increments, and finished in Hallowell Gray powder coat. Nut-and-bolt assembly provides a rigid, stable frame suited to sustained heavy loading.

Shelf capacity varies by unit width. The 36" wide model supports 2,800 lbs per shelf. Capacity decreases as unit width increases, with the 72" wide model rated at 2,000 lbs per shelf. Select the unit width that balances the required shelf span against the per-shelf capacity needed for the stored items.

Selecting the Right Configuration:

♦ Shelf capacity and width, capacity decreases as unit width increases. The 36" wide unit offers the highest per-shelf capacity at 2,800 lbs per shelf. The 72" wide unit provides the most lateral shelf span at 2,000 lbs per shelf. Determine the minimum per-shelf capacity required for the heaviest stored item before selecting the width.

♦ Width selection, 36" and 48" wide units are suited for narrower bays and higher-capacity-per-shelf requirements. 60" and 72" wide units provide more lateral span for wider dies, tooling, or large components at somewhat lower per-shelf capacity.

♦ Depth selection, 18" depth suits narrower dies and tooling with smaller front-to-back dimensions. 24" depth is available on the 48", 60", and 72" wide units for items requiring more front-to-back shelf space.

♦ 1" adjustable increments, the 5 shelves adjust in 1" increments across the 84" height, allowing the shelf spacing to be matched precisely to the stored items without wasted vertical space.

♦ Hallowell high-capacity vs. standard shelving, this system is rated 2,000 to 2,800 lbs per shelf, significantly higher than standard industrial shelving. Choose this system when per-shelf capacity requirements exceed what standard shelving can safely support.


Where Commonly Used:

♦ Stamping and Fabrication Plants for Die Storage, stamping and fabrication operations storing production dies use the high per-shelf capacity and adjustable shelf spacing of this system to keep dies organized, accessible, and protected without risking shelf deflection or structural failure under concentrated die weight.

♦ Machine Shops and Tool Rooms for Heavy Tooling, machine shops storing heavy tooling, fixtures, jigs, and large machined components use this system for the combination of high per-shelf capacity and open-side access that makes loading and retrieving heavy tooling with a hoist or forklift practical.

♦ Maintenance Departments with Heavy Spare Parts, maintenance departments storing heavy spare parts -- large motors, gearboxes, hydraulic cylinders, and replacement assemblies -- use the 2,000 to 2,800 lb per-shelf rating to safely store items that would overload standard shelving.

♦ Mold Storage in Injection Molding and Plastics Operations: Injection molding and plastics operations storing production molds use the reinforced bolted shelving for the structural rigidity and high per-shelf capacity needed for mold storage, where deflection under load is not acceptable.

Why is bolted shelving preferred for heavy-duty die storage?
Bolted shelving systems provide maximum rigidity, which is essential when storing concentrated weight loads. The bolted connections create a strong, secure frame that withstands constant industrial use. This type of shelving is often chosen for die storage because it minimizes movement and stress over time. It delivers dependable performance in high-load applications.
How does reinforced steel shelving improve safety in industrial workspaces?
Reinforced steel shelving helps prevent sagging, shifting, or structural failure when storing heavy equipment. Keeping dense items securely supported reduces the risk of accidents and improves overall workplace safety. Stable shelving also protects valuable dies and tools from damage.
